Worn for 3 days and already falling apart. Is Brooks customer service good? by automatic_pansies in brooks

[–]psilo-vibing 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Does he wear them to and from school? Are you positive the only time he is wearing them during the day is to run in a straight line on cement?

I was a teacher for 15 years and work in a running store. I look at the bottom of running shoes 5 days a week. I can tell you with certainty the divots you see in the rubber are from something gouging them. The divots on the underside are in a perfect line. That is not just falling apart. Same on the outside part where there is a divot, you can see scrapes next to it.

I also own 3 pairs of brooks ghost 17’s. I run 350 miles in them then retire them to use as my every day work shoe. Within a week of wearing them for generally use they get more wear and tear then 350 miles just on the road.

I completely understand your frustration and I would be upset as well.

Worn for 3 days and already falling apart. Is Brooks customer service good? by automatic_pansies in brooks

[–]psilo-vibing 28 points29 points  (0 children)

I have parents coming into my store all the time complaining about the shoes falling apart quickly. I have to remind them they are buying a technical running sneaker and letting their kid wear them to school where they are used for PE/Recess/whatever. They are made for running, not for wearing on basketball courts or cement where there is a lot of lateral movement or quick cuts/zig zagging.

Kids are brutal on sneakers, not just when playing, but even just sitting or standing.

This is going to happen when you buy a technical running shoe made for moving forward (walking/running) and use it for PE/Recess.

You might want to get a cross trainer, basketball shoe, or tennis shoe. These are made to handle more directional movement.
